Understanding Your Flooring Options

The world of flooring offers a wide spectrum of choices, each with unique characteristics:

Hardwood Flooring

A timeless classic, hardwood floors offer warmth, elegance, and can significantly boost a home’s value. Options include:

  • Solid Hardwood: Milled from a single piece of timber, it can be sanded and refinished multiple times. Popular species in this region include oak, maple, and cherry.
  • Engineered Hardwood: Composed of multiple layers of wood veneer topped with a hardwood veneer, offering greater stability in fluctuating humidity, which can be beneficial in the varying Virginia climate.

Laminate Flooring

A cost-effective and durable option, laminate flooring mimics the look of hardwood or stone. Its layered construction makes it resistant to scratches and stains, an excellent choice for busy households with pets or children, common in many Bristow families.

Vinyl Flooring

Modern vinyl flooring has come a long way, offering stunning visuals and exceptional durability. It’s highly water-resistant, making it ideal for kitchens, bathrooms, and basements. Varieties include:

  • Luxury Vinyl Plank (LVP) and Luxury Vinyl Tile (LVT): These are designed to replicate the appearance of natural materials with remarkable realism.
  • Sheet Vinyl: A more budget-friendly and seamless option, suitable for larger areas.

Tile Flooring

Tile offers unparalleled durability and water resistance, making it a popular choice for bathrooms, kitchens, and entryways. Available in:

  • Ceramic and Porcelain Tile: Both are highly durable and come in an endless array of styles, colors, and patterns. Porcelain is generally denser and less porous than ceramic.
  • Natural Stone Tile: Such as marble, granite, or slate, offering a luxurious and unique aesthetic.

Carpet and Carpet Tile

For comfort and warmth, carpet remains a favorite. Modern carpets are stain-resistant and available in various textures and colors to complement any decor. Carpet tiles offer the convenience of replacing individual damaged tiles.

Bristow Home Age & What It Means for Your Flooring Contractor Project

The median home in Bristow was built in 1980. Homes built during this era typically have ¾-inch plywood subfloors that are well-suited for most flooring types, though checking for squeaks and high spots before installation is standard practice. Source: U.S. Census Bureau, American Community Survey, median year structure built.

What Flooring Contractor Looks Like

The installer performs a site assessment: subfloor condition, moisture reading, height of existing flooring relative to transitions, and acclimation requirements for the chosen material — these findings determine the correct installation method and any required prep work

EPA Radon Zone 1 — What It Means for Fairfax County Flooring Contractor

Fairfax County is designated EPA Radon Zone 1 — the highest potential for elevated indoor radon (4+ pCi/L per EPA action level). Radon enters primarily through cracks and gaps in concrete slabs and floor-wall joints — the same areas where ground-floor flooring is installed. EPA recommends testing before sealing any basement or slab-on-grade floor here; if levels exceed 4 pCi/L, sub-slab depressurization should be installed before new flooring. Source: U.S. Environmental Protection Agency, Map of Radon Zones, 2024.
